English
Language : 

AMC7891_14 Datasheet, PDF (16/42 Pages) Texas Instruments – Analog Monitor and Control Circuit with 10-Bit, Multi-Channel ADC and Four DACs, Temperature Sensor, and 12 GPIOs
AMC7891
SBAS518A – AUGUST 2011 – REVISED DECEMBER 2011
www.ti.com
REGISTER MAP
The AMC7891 has 16-bit registers containing device configuration and conversion results. A 7-bit register
address indicates the proper register.
NAME
TEMP_data
TEMP_config
TEMP_rate
ADC0_data
ADC1_data
ADC2_data
ADC3_data
ADC4_data
ADC5_data
ADC6_data
ADC7_data
DAC0_data
DAC1_data
DAC2_data
DAC3_data
DAC0_clear
DAC1_clear
DAC2_clear
DAC3_clear
GPIO_config
ADDR
0x00
0x0A
0x0B
0x23
0x24
0x25
0x26
0x27
0x28
0x29
0x2A
0x2B
0x2C
0x2D
0x2E
0x2F
0x30
0x31
0x32
0x33
GPIO_out
0x34
GPIO_in
0x35
AMC_config
0x36
ADC_enable
0x37
ADC_gain
0x38
DAC_clear
0x39
DAC_sync
0x3A
AMC_power
AMC_reset
AMC_ID
0x3B
0x3E
0x40
Table 2. Register Map
DEFAULT
0x0000
0x0008
0x0007
0x0000
0x0000
0x0000
0x0000
0x0000
0x0000
0x0000
0x0000
0x0000
0x0000
0x0000
0x0000
0x0000
0x0000
0x0000
0x0000
0x0000
0x0000
NA
0x2000
0x0000
0xFF00
0x0000
0x0000
0x0000
0x0000
0x0044
MSB
LSB
BIT BIT BIT BIT BIT BIT BIT BIT BIT BIT BIT BIT BIT BIT BIT BIT
15
14
13
12
11
10
9
8
7
6
5
4
3
2
1
0
0
0
0
0
tempdata(11:0)
0
0
0
0
0
0
0
0
0
0
0
0
temp_
en
0
0
0
0
0
0
0
0
0
0
0
0
0
0
0
0
temp_rate(2:0)
0
0
0
0
0
0
adc0_data(9:0)
0
0
0
0
0
0
adc1_data(9:0)
0
0
0
0
0
0
adc2_data(9:0)
0
0
0
0
0
0
adc3_data(9:0)
0
0
0
0
0
0
adc4_data(9:0)
0
0
0
0
0
0
adc5_data(9:0)
0
0
0
0
0
0
adc6_data(9:0)
0
0
0
0
0
0
adc7_data(9:0)
0
0
0
0
0
0
dac0_data(9:0)
0
0
0
0
0
0
dac1_data(9:0)
0
0
0
0
0
0
dac2_data(9:0)
0
0
0
0
0
0
dac3_data(9:0)
0
0
0
0
0
0
dac0_clear(9:0)
0
0
0
0
0
0
dac1_clear(9:0)
0
0
0
0
0
0
dac2_clear(9:0)
0
0
0
0
0
0
dac3_clear(9:0)
0
0
0
0
ioc3_ ioc2_ ioc1_ ioc0_ iob3_ iob2_ iob1_ iob0_ ioa3_ ioa2_ ioa1_ ioa0_
io
io
io
io
io
io
io
io
io
io
io
io
0
0
0
0
ioc3_ ioc2_ ioc1_ ioc0_ iob3_ iob2_ iob1_ iob0_ ioa3_ ioa2_ ioa1_ ioa0_
out
out
out
out
out
out
out
out
out
out
out
out
0
0
0
0
ioc3_ ioc2_ ioc1_ ioc0_ iob3_ iob2_ iob1_ iob0_ ioa3_ ioa2_ ioa1_ ioa0_
in
in
in
in
in
in
in
in
in
in
in
in
0
0
adc_
mode
adc_tr
ig
dac_lo
ad
resvd
adc_rate(1:0)
adc_r
eady
0
0
0
0
0
0
0
0
adc0_
en
adc1_
en
resvd
adc2_
en
adc3_
en
resvd
adc4_
en
adc5_
en
adc6_
en
adc7_
en
0
0
0
0
0
adc0_ adc1_ adc2_ adc3_ adc4_ adc5_ adc6_ adc7_
gain gain gain gain gain gain gain gain
0
0
0
0
0
0
0
0
0
0
0
0
0
0
0
0
0
0
0
0
dac3_ dac2_ dac1_ dac0_
clear clear clear clear
0
0
0
0
0
0
0
0
0
0
0
0
dac3_ dac2_ dac1_ dac0_
sync sync sync sync
0
adc_o
n
ref_on
dac0_
on
dac1_
on
dac2_
on
dac3_
on
0
0
0
0
0
0
0
0
0
reset(15:0)
device_id(15:0)
16
Submit Documentation Feedback
Product Folder Link(s): AMC7891
Copyright © 2011, Texas Instruments Incorporated